How much does it cost to build a navigation app?

Standard price for a navigation app: $37,500

Find out the cost to build your own custom navigation app:

Get Estimate Now

What is a navigation app?

A navigation application is a web, mobile, or desktop application that provides directions to users. Navigation apps usually provide turn-by-turn driving directions with step-by-step instructions and relevant information about the current route (e.g., street names, traffic conditions). Some navigation apps also include options for viewing public transit schedules and routes.

Navigation apps share features with mapping apps, transportation reservation apps, and location-based services. To name a few, popular navigation applications include Waze, Google Maps, Apple Maps, and Mapquest.

Here are some recent navigation app examples built with Xperts:

  • A fun GPS app that uses celebrity/character voices.

  • A property information app to target the real estate market and hunting market. The function, layout, and screen flow will be very similar to OnXHunt or Basemaps (both hunting apps).

  • An app that pulls the address for the next showing and put it into maps automatically. The user can then easily hit start directions.

What is the typical cost to build a navigation app?

A navigation app usually costs $37,500 to build. However, the total cost can be as low as $25,000 or as high as $50,000. A navigation app with a low number of features (also known as a "minimum viable product", or MVP) will be more affordable than an app that includes all intended functionality.

For example, here are some recent navigation app price quotes from Xperts:

  • $12,500

  • $52,500

  • $17,500

Here are some considerations that may impact the cost of a app:

How long does it take to build a navigation app?

A navigation app usually takes 367 hours to build. However, a navigation app can be built in as few as 133 hours, or in as many as 800 hours. The exact timeline mostly depends on how complicated your app is. As a general rule, it will take longer if you require highly custom designs, niche features, or non-standard release platforms.

For example, the most recent navigation apps built with Xperts received the following hourly estimates:

  • 167

  • 700

  • 233

How to successfully grow your navigation application

A navigation app can grow its user base by providing a superior experience compared to its competitor apps. The best way to do this is to provide accurate and real-time traffic information, as well as detailed maps for every location in the app's coverage area. In order to increase customer loyalty, a navigation app should provide advanced driver assistance features such as lane guidance, speed limit alerts, and automatic rerouting based on traffic conditions. Navigation apps can also encourage sharing among friends by providing free offline map data or special discounts for users who share their drives on social media.

Risks and challenges of building a navigation application

A navigation app offers a unique set of risks related to the collection of location data and the provision of that data to third parties. These risks can be mitigated through careful attention to privacy policies, user notification, and data retention practices. It is recommended that you consult with legal counsel before collecting sensitive user location data or providing access to that data to third parties.

Want a more detailed estimate?

Get a feature-by-feature breakdown with our cost estimate calculator.

Browse our full library of app cost quotes.

Find pricing info for all other app types here.